Rolex Arabic Numerals Price: A Spectrum of Luxury

The price of a Rolex watch with Arabic numerals varies significantly depending on several factors: the specific model, its condition, the materials used, and its rarity. While a pre-owned model might be accessible within a certain budget, pristine, sought-after pieces can easily surpass the $10,000 mark and climb into the tens or even hundreds of thousands of dollars. A crucial factor determining price is the model itself. A Rolex Datejust 41 with Arabic numerals, for example, will command a different price than a vintage Rolex Day-Date with Arabic numerals, especially if the latter is a highly collectible reference.

The condition of the watch is paramount. A watch in mint condition, with its original box and papers, will always fetch a higher price than one showing signs of wear and tear. Similarly, the materials used, such as the type of gold (yellow, white, rose), the bracelet material (Oyster, Jubilee, President), and the dial material (various metals or even rare materials) all contribute to the overall value. Finally, the rarity of a specific reference or dial configuration plays a significant role. Limited edition pieces or those with unique historical significance will naturally command significantly higher prices.

Generally speaking, expect to pay a premium for a Rolex with Arabic numerals compared to a similar model with Roman numerals or indexes. This is due to the perceived elegance and classic styling associated with Arabic numerals, which resonate with a particular segment of collectors. The increased demand for this specific aesthetic contributes to the higher price point.

Rolex Watch with Arabic Numerals: Models and Their Appeal

Several Rolex models are frequently seen with Arabic numeral dials, each offering a unique blend of style and functionality. Let's delve into some of the most prominent examples:

1. Rolex Datejust 41 Arabic Numerals: The Datejust 41 is a popular choice for those seeking a versatile and sophisticated timepiece. Its 41mm case size provides a substantial presence on the wrist, while the Arabic numerals offer a clear and legible display. The Datejust 41 with Arabic numerals is available in a wide range of materials and dial colors, allowing for considerable personalization. Its price point generally falls within a range reflecting its popularity and the prestige of the Datejust line.

2. Rolex Day-Date Arabic Numerals (President): The Day-Date, often referred to as the "President" due to its association with world leaders and influential figures, is a truly iconic Rolex model. The Day-Date with Arabic numerals embodies ultimate luxury and sophistication. Its prominent numerals, often crafted in precious metals, are a testament to the watch's exceptional quality and craftsmanship. The price range for the Day-Date with Arabic numerals is significantly higher than many other Rolex models, reflecting its status as a pinnacle of the brand's offerings. The President bracelet, typically made of precious metal, further elevates its cost.
